72. Checklist Invitations & Registration
Make sure your organization is very obvious, not just
the logo. Place your logo left or center, use a text link.
Include date/time/topic
Sign-up link should be most obvious, if not only option,
and be above the scroll line
Don’t give details that distract from signup
73. Checklist Reminder Email
Reconfirm their registration
Note if there is a waitlist or the webinar is full
Describe log in and attending process.
Send reminder emails several days before and the day
of the webinar.
74. Checklist Follow Up Email
Say “Thank You!”
Ask to participate in your survey
Ask attendees to post, tweet and comment about their
experience in your webinar on social media
Re-emphasize the call to action of the event: donate,
visit your store, volunteer to help, sign up for free trial
